Metal cladding repair services involve restoring and maintaining the protective outer layer of a building's exterior made from metal panels or sheets.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and wind can cause metal cladding to develop issues like corrosion, dents, or loose panels. Repair work typically includes replacing damaged sections, resealing seams, and fixing any structural problems to ensure the cladding continues to shield the building effectively. Proper repairs not only improve the appearance of the property but also help maintain its structural integrity and prevent further deterioration.

Many common problems prompt property owners to seek metal cladding repairs. Corrosion and rust are frequent concerns, especially in areas with high humidity or exposure to road salt, which can weaken the metal over time. Dents, scratches, or warping may occur due to impacts or severe weather events, compromising the cladding's ability to protect the building. Loose or missing panels can pose safety risks and leave the structure vulnerable to water infiltration.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air services helps extend the lifespan of the cladding and preserves the property's value.

The overview below groups typical Metal Cladding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tewksbury,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or metal cladding repairs in Tewksbury range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or sealing j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and material type.

Moderate Repairs - Mid-sized projects, such as replacing sections of damaged cladding or addressing corrosion,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for many local homeowners and businesses seeking quick fixes.

Large-Scale Repairs - Larger or more complex repair jobs, including extensive panel replacement or structural reinforcement, can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ects push into this tier, often involving multiple areas or significant material costs.

Full Cladding Replacement - Complete metal cladding replacement typically starts at $5,000 and can exceed $15,000 for extensive or high-end installations. Such projects are less frequent and usually involve significant scope and material considerations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of metal cladding repair services are available locally? Local contractors offer a range of services including patching damaged panels, replacing corroded sections, and sealing leaks to restore metal cladding systems.

How can I tell if my metal cladding needs repair? Signs such as rust spots, warping, dents, or water leaks can indicate that metal cladding requires repair from experienced service providers nearby.

What materials do local contractors typically use for metal cladding repairs? Repair specialists often work with materials like aluminum, steel, or zinc, depending on the existing cladding and the specific repair needs.

Are there different repair methods for various types of metal cladding? Yes, methods vary based on the cladding type and damage extent, with options including welding, patching, or coating to ensure proper restoration.
